How Hip Adductor Stretch Actually Works

So, what is hip adductor stretch, and how does it work? Simply put, it's an exercise designed to target the adductor muscles in the thighs, which are responsible for hip adduction. When these muscles are tight or imbalanced, it can lead to issues such as hip pain, reduced mobility, and poor posture. The hip adductor stretch works by gently pulling the adductor muscles away from the torso, promoting lengthening and relaxation of the muscle tissue. By incorporating this stretch into your workout routine, you can experience improved hip flexibility, reduced muscle tension, and enhanced overall movement quality.

What are the benefits of hip adductor stretch?

The hip adductor stretch offers several benefits, including improved flexibility, reduced muscle tension, and enhanced overall movement quality. It can also help alleviate hip pain and improve posture.

Is hip adductor stretch safe for everyone?

Like any exercise, hip adductor stretch may not be suitable for everyone, particularly those with pre-existing hip or knee injuries. It's essential to consult with a healthcare professional or certified fitness expert to determine if this stretch is right for you.

Opportunities and Considerations

While the hip adductor stretch offers numerous benefits, it's essential to approach this exercise with a nuanced understanding of its potential uses and limitations. Those who may benefit from this stretch include individuals experiencing hip pain or stiffness, athletes seeking improved flexibility and mobility, and people with sedentary lifestyles looking to enhance their overall well-being. However, it's crucial to be aware of the potential risks associated with excessive stretching or poor technique, such as muscle strain or injury.
